在当今的数字时代,网站不仅仅是信息的展示平台,更是各种业务和交流的桥梁。因此,网站的设计和安全性成为了每一个网站开发者和网络安全专家必须关注的问题。17c网页隐藏跳转入口,作为一种安全隐蔽的网站导航手段,正在逐渐成为行业内的一种新趋势。本文将深入探讨这一技术背后的设计艺术和实现方法,帮助你在网站导航中游刃有余。
在电子商务网站中,隐藏跳转入口常用于在用户添加商品到购物车后,自动跳转到结算页面。通过以下方式实现:
用户点击“加入购物车”按钮。后台确认商品已加入购物车。前端触发隐藏跳转入口,将用户自动跳转到结算页面。document.getElementById("add-to-cart").onclick=function(){fetch('/cart/add',{method:'POST',body:JSON.stringify({productId:12345})}).then(response=>response.json()).then(data=>{if(data.success){window.location.href='/checkout';}});};
在社交媒体网站中,隐藏跳转入口可以用于在用户点击分享按钮后,自动跳转到🌸分享统计页面,同时记录用户的分享行为。
用户点击“分享”按钮。后台记录用户的分享行为。前端触发隐藏跳转入口,将用户跳转到统计页面。document.getElementById("share-button").onclick=function(){fetch('/share',{method:'POST',body:JSON.stringify({userId:12345})}).then(response=>response.json()).then(data=>{if(data.success){window.location.href='/share-stats';}});};
动态加载是一种更高级的隐藏跳转实现方法。通过AJAX技术,可以在不刷新页面的情况下加载新的内容。这种方法不仅可以隐藏跳转的轨迹,还可以提高页面加载速度。代码示例如下:
functionloadContent(){fetch('https://www.example.com').then(response=>response.text()).then(data=>{document.getElementById('content').innerHTML=data;});}loadContent();
防止XSS(跨站脚本攻击):通过对用户输入内容进行严格的过滤和验证,可以有效防止恶意脚本的注入。
functionsanitizeInput(input){varelement=document.createElement('div');element.innerText=input;returnelement.innerHTML;}
使用安全HTTP头:通过设置HTTP头,如Content-Security-Policy,可以进一步😎提高网站的安全性。httpContent-Security-Policy:default-src'self';script-src'self'https://trusted.cdn.com;
通过使用CSS动画效果,可以实现隐藏的跳转。例如,可以在用户点击一个按钮时,通过动画效果让页面内容逐渐淡出,然后在背景中加载新的页面内容。代码示例如下:
跳转functionloadNewPage(){document.body.style.opacity='0';setTimeout(function(){window.location.href='https://www.example.com';},1000);}
17c网页隐藏跳转入口作为一种独特且有趣的🔥技术手段,正在在现代网站设计和运营中发挥越来越重要的作用。通过合理的应用和优化,可以为网站带来显著的流量和转化提升。需要特别注意的是,技术的使用必须与用户体验和隐私保护相平衡,以确保最佳的效果和用户满意度。
未来,随着技术的进步和用户行为的变化,17c网页隐藏跳转入口将会继续演进和发展,为网站运营者提供更多的机遇和挑战。
隐藏跳转入口的隐蔽性和可视性需要平衡。如果隐藏得过于隐秘,可能会影响正常功能,因此需要在设计时充🌸分考虑这一点:
隐藏入口的可见性:在设计时,尽量让隐藏🙂入口不影响页面的整体布局,确保网站的美观性和用户体验。隐蔽入口的触发条件:设计合理的触发条件,确保📌只有在特定情况下才会出现隐藏跳转入口。
在新闻网站中,隐藏跳转入口可以用于数据统计。当用户访问新闻文章时,后台会记录用户的访问数据,通过隐藏跳转入口实现数据采集:
用户访问新闻文章。后台记录访问数据。隐藏跳转入口在后台触发,将用户从新闻页面跳转到统计分析页面。window.onload=function(){fetch('/article/view?id=12345').then(response=>response.json()).then(data=>{if(data.viewed){window.location.href='/analytics';}});};
定时跳转:通过setTimeout函数,可以实现页面加载后的延时跳转。window.onload=function(){setTimeout(function(){window.location.href='https://targetwebsite.com';},5000);//5秒后跳转};页面加载完成后跳转:使用window.onload事件,确保在整个页面加载完成后再进行跳转。
window.onload=function(){window.location.href='https://targetwebsite.com';};基于用户行为的跳转:可以根据用户的点击或其他行为来触发跳转。document.getElementById('skipButton').onclick=function(){window.location.href='https://targetwebsite.com';};
在现代网站中,动态内容加载(AJAX)技术非常常见。通过动态加载内容,可以实现更加流畅🤔的用户体验。在动态加载过程中,也可以隐藏跳转入口,从而实现无缝的隐蔽跳转。
functionloadContentAndRedirect(){fetch('https://api.example.com/content').then(response=>response.json()).then(data=>{document.getElementById('content-area').innerHTML=data.content;if(data.redirect){window.location.href=data.redirectUrl;}});}window.onload=loadContentAndRedirect;